DANCE THERAPY
Dance/Movement therapy is the psychotherapeutic use of movement as a process
which furthers the emotional, cognitive, social and physical integration
of the individual.

DETOXIFICATION THERAPY
Detoxification relies on the body's inherent ability to cleanse itself if
given the opportunity. The process of detoxification therefore involves
three aspects: initiating the cleansing process with a program that avoids
toxin intake; facilitating elimination of waste products; and easing back
into a healthier diet and lifestyle with rebuilding the body's nutrition.
DEVILS CLAW
Devil's Claw is a plant native to southern Africa found growing naturally in the Kalahari dessert, Namibia, Madagascar and a few other locations. The name Devil's Claw comes from the herb’s unusual fruits, which are small, claw-like appendages.
In laboratory and human studies, a chemical called harpagoside, one of the active ingredients in Devil's Claw, has been shown to reduce inflammation which is responsible for irritation and infection. Inflammation generally results in pain, redness and swelling in the area of the damage.
DHA (Docosahexaenoic Acid
)
Essential fatty acids are dietary fats required for a healthy nervous and immune system. For example, doc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) is an important constituent of brain cell membranes. Many fats can be synthesized by the body, but some, like DHA, must be obtained through the diet. DHA is an omega-3 polyunsaturated fat, and the omega-3-type fats must be kept in balance with omega-6 fats to insure that proper physiological functioning can be maintained. While omega-6's are abundant in the typical American diet - occurring in most vegetable oils - omega-3's are harder to come by. One good source, however, is fish.
DHEA
DHEA is a short name of Dehydroepiandrosterone, a hormone normally produced by the adrenal glands, but which diminishes as a person ages. It is a precursor to male (androgens) and female (estrogens) steroid hormones. DHEA seems to increase a feeling of vitality in many people.

DRAMA THERAPY
Drama therapy combines techniques from drama and theater with techniques
from psychotherapy in an action-based method that helps people find solutions
for social and emotional problems. This creative arts therapy helps people
improve their sense of self-worth by discovering their own inner resources
and by learning how to function better in groups.
DREAM THERAPY
Dream therapy is the use of dreams and the dream state to accomplish physical
and emotional healing. It involves both the interpretation of information
obtained while dreaming and the active participation in the dream process
through a technique called lucid dreaming. The various processes associated
with dreams have been put under the generalized term of "dreamwork".
